Walcott, Wyoming - MedicareDrug addiction affects every age, race and gender. For drug addicted people 65 years or older, Medicare may be an option to pay for some if not all of their drug treatment. Medicare insurance will cover the treatment of drug addiction or alcoholism in both outpatient and inpatient settings, as long as certain requirements are met. The addict must obtain treatment from a Medicare-participating facility or provider. The drug addicted person's doctor states that the drug or alcohol treatment is medically necessary and that the patient's doctor provides a specific recommended treatment plan. Also, Medicare will only cover a maximum of 190 days in a psychiatric hospital for the individual's entire lifetime.
